**Job Description Summary**:
Academic advisors are responsible for advising and assisting students with their educational and career plans. In addition, advisors support new students in making a successful transition to college by providing resources for success, engagement initiatives and advising so that all students become full members of the SMC community.

**Required Qualifications**:
Bachelors degree
Minimum one year of advising experience or one year of experience directly related to the duties and responsibilities specified.

**Preferred Qualifications**:
Masters degree
Minimum three years of advising experience

**Other Information**:Essential Duties and Responsibilities**:
Provide general academic advising to new, current, returning, transfer, and veteran students:
Inform students of the types of programs available at SMC and explain their purposes, job outlook, and curriculum
Develop Degree Plans according to students academic and life goals in order to keep students on track for graduation and in sequence according to their published curriculum
Identify required placement exams and interpret scores; inform students of alternative credit and test out options; review prior coursework to determine eligibility for course waivers and submit waivers as necessary
Implement New Student Orientation and Welcome Week activities, to support the onboarding of our new and transfer students.
Run and interpret degree audits to verify academic progress and degree completion
Assist students with navigating the published Schedule of Classes and selecting courses appropriate to their degree and transfer goals; teach and assist students in the self-registration process and accessing Dashboard
Assist students with schedule adjustments and the withdrawal process
Maintain continuous lines of communication with academic deans and the records office regarding scheduling issues, overrides, and curriculum variances
Formulate suggested curricular recommendations for faculty program directors based on findings and observations of students in those programs.
Provide effective tools and resources to students who experience difficulties maintaining a positive academic experience
Initiate collaborative efforts with other advisors as a team to anticipate and respond to advising challenges and opportunities as they arise
Enact communication plans to provide individualized information to support student success and retention.
Utilize Banner Student Information System and other various software systems to enter overrides, collect and analyze data, and perform other key operations.
Conduct advising workshops as directed by supervisor

Advise students planning to transfer to four-year institutions in Michigan and out-of-state:
Explain the Michigan Transfer Agreement, its goals, and its benefits to those transferring to a four-year school in Michigan
Assist students with selecting an appropriate transfer school in accordance with their academic goals and personal preferences
Refer students to transfer representatives at prospective school(s)
Research transfer equivalencies at students prospective transfer school(s) to ensure they are maximizing their time at SMC and taking courses required for transfer The duties listed in this job description are not all-inclusive, but a list of the major responsibilities. Additional duties not noted in the job description may be assigned by a supervisor.
